Celebrating Together: How Festivals in Malaysia Celebrate Cultural Diversity

Festivals in Malaysia reflect the country’s cultural and religious diversity. From religious holidays to traditional celebrations, each ethnic group in Malaysia has its own unique way of celebrating major events. What is remarkable, however, is how these festivals are often celebrated together by people from all ethnic and religious backgrounds, creating a spirit of harmony and togetherness.

Hari Raya Aidilfitri is the largest celebration for Muslims in Malaysia. It marks the end of the fasting month of Ramadan. For the Malay community, Hari Raya is not just about religious rituals but also about family gatherings, sharing food, and giving zakat (charitable donations). What is interesting is that this celebration is not only embraced by Muslims but also by the wider Malaysian community, with people from different backgrounds joining in the joy and festivities.

Chinese New Year is another major festival, celebrated by the Chinese community in Malaysia. During this festival, homes are decorated in red, and family members gather for reunion dinners. Traditional practices such as lion dances and various religious ceremonies are performed. For many Malaysians, Chinese New Year is a time of unity, where people from all ethnic groups partake in the celebrations, enjoy traditional foods, and exchange “ang pau” (red envelopes).

Deepavali, the Festival of Lights, is celebrated by the Hindu community. Deepavali is not only a religious occasion but also a cultural one. Homes are decorated with lights, symbolizing the triumph of light over darkness. Traditional foods like murukku and laddu add to the festive atmosphere. Deepavali is also celebrated by many non-Hindu Malaysians, further enhancing the sense of inclusivity that characterizes the country’s multicultural spirit.

In addition to these three major festivals, Malaysia celebrates other important events like Gawai Dayak, which is celebrated by the Dayak people in Sarawak. This festival honors the harvest and strengthens community bonds, while also serving as a reminder of the importance of nature and the environment.

All of these celebrations demonstrate how Malaysians, despite their differences, can celebrate together. Festivals are not just religious observances but opportunities for people to share in each other’s cultural and traditional practices, fostering unity and mutual respect.
